Bills defense: - Surrendered more points to the Chiefs than any other team all season. - Had to face the 17th ranked offense by yards, 15th ranked offense by points Bills offense: - Scored more points against the Chiefs than any other team to that point (other than Bills part 1 and week 17 with all backups). - Scored the most points in a game vs KC in Arrowhead since October 10, 2022. - Had to face the 9th ranked defense by yards, 4th ranked defense by points I don’t really care about a single play or single drive. The Bills offense had an excellent game against a top defense and did their part. The Bills defense could not slow down an entirely mediocre KC offense. Period.

  8. I feel like our front 7 is full of question marks. - Milano: Will he be washed? He’s basically missed 2 consecutive seasons with injuries. - Bernard: He is a dawg, but also missed some games with injury. Will he hold up (I think he will)? Also, he just secured the bag, there could be a performance dip. - Oliver: Different player seems to show up week-to-week. - Epenesa: Not much of a question mark. Does okay in his role as depth and gives 5-6 sacks. - Bosa: Just a big question mark. - Hoecht: Smoot replacement that will miss a bunch of games. - Ogunjobe: Steelers fans didn’t seem to care much for this guy and he will miss a bunch of games. - Rousseau: Our best player on the line, but did secure the bag. Will he lose his hunger? - D. Jones: Down year last season after missing most of the previous season. Getting up there in age. - Rookies/2nd year players - Question marks by definition. Feels like we know we’ll have 2 good starters: Bernard and Rousseau. We know we’ll have Epenesa for consistent meh depth. After that it’s a big “who knows”. Should make for an interesting season to see if anybody steps up.

  16. Adams has had a borderline HOF career, and is a boundary WR. He’s also a household name that is a draw for fans. I think that explains the contract discrepancy. But in terms of production, Adams was the #1 target last year, catching the ball from a HOF QB (albeit not in his prime), and had 40 more targets than Shakir with 200 more yards and 4 more TDs. I’m pretty confident their production will be very similar next year.
